在使用shell脚本、编辑配置文件时,如果是直接复制,有时会莫名其妙报错。
使用cat -A查看文件,可以看到非常多的 M-BM- 不可见字符 挤占在空格位,正是这些字符导致脚本或配置文件的读取出错、
使用sed命令将文件内的 M-BM- 不可见字符 全部替换为空格
sed 's/\xc2\xa0/ /g' -i [文件]
脚本和配置文件此时就不会因为 M-BM- 不可见字符而导致报错
在使用shell脚本、编辑配置文件时,如果是直接复制,有时会莫名其妙报错。
使用cat -A查看文件,可以看到非常多的 M-BM- 不可见字符 挤占在空格位,正是这些字符导致脚本或配置文件的读取出错、
使用sed命令将文件内的 M-BM- 不可见字符 全部替换为空格
sed 's/\xc2\xa0/ /g' -i [文件]
脚本和配置文件此时就不会因为 M-BM- 不可见字符而导致报错
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/805223.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!